About the Role
We are seeking an experienced Restaurant Manager to join our upmarket beach restaurant concept in Mauritius. As part of a growing hospitality group, you will have the opportunity to work in a dynamic and fast-paced environment, with a focus on delivering exceptional service and driving business growth.
Key Responsibilities
- Manage daily restaurant operations, including staff supervision and training
- Lead a team of servers, bartenders, and kitchen staff to ensure seamless service delivery
- Maintain high standards of food quality, presentation, and safety
- Analyze sales data and implement strategies to increase revenue and customer satisfaction
- Foster strong relationships with suppliers, vendors, and other stakeholders
Requirements
- 3 – 5+ years relevant experience in high-volume restaurants
- International hospitality experience preferred
- Strong leadership and training ability
- Excellent service knowledge
- Fluent English (French an advantage)
Qualifications
- Formal education/certifications not specified
Salary & Benefits
Salary negotiable, plus accommodation, and expat benefits.
